You need to enable JavaScript to run this app.
最新活动
产品
解决方案
定价
生态与合作
支持与服务
开发者
了解我们

小精灵不区分大小写搜索

要实现小精灵不区分大小写的搜索功能,可以使用正则表达式来进行匹配。以下是一个使用正则表达式的示例代码:

import re

def search(query, data):
    pattern = re.compile(query, re.IGNORECASE)
    results = []
    for item in data:
        if re.search(pattern, item):
            results.append(item)
    return results

data = ["apple", "Banana", "orange", "grape"]
query = "a"

results = search(query, data)
print(results)

在上面的示例代码中,我们使用re.compile()函数创建了一个正则表达式对象pattern,并使用re.IGNORECASE参数来设置忽略大小写的匹配模式。然后,我们使用re.search()函数来在数据中搜索与查询匹配的项,并将其添加到结果列表中。

在这个例子中,查询是"a",数据是["apple", "Banana", "orange", "grape"]。由于我们忽略了大小写,所以与查询匹配的结果有"apple"、"Banana""grape",它们都包含了字母"a"

输出结果将是:['apple', 'Banana', 'grape']

这个例子可以根据实际情况进行修改和扩展,以满足你的具体需求。

本文内容通过AI工具匹配关键字智能整合而成,仅供参考,火山引擎不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系service@volcengine.com进行反馈,火山引擎收到您的反馈后将及时答复和处理。
展开更多
面向开发者的云福利中心,ECS 60元/年,域名1元起,助力开发者快速在云上构建可靠应用

社区干货

表设计之数据类型优化 | 社区征文

通常把可为 NULL 的列改为 NOT NULL 带来的性能提升比较小,所以(调优时)没有必要首先在现有 schema 中查找并修改掉这种情况,除非确定这会导致问题。但是,如果计划在列上建索引,就应该尽量避免设计成可为 NULL 的列... 字段名必须使用小写字母或数字,禁止出现数字开头,禁止两个下划线中间只出现数字。数据库字段名的修改代价很大,因为无法进行预发布,所以字段名称需要慎重考虑;说明:MySQL 在 Windows 下不区分大小写,但在 Linux 下...

风起云涌的2023年,异彩纷呈的AI世界 | 社区征文

然后以连续和不间断的方式来进行每一次推理,为子问题提出一些连贯性的解决方案,随着推理的增加,就会构建为一个树状结构,然后评估树上每种解决方案和子问题的可行性,搜索过程一般就是使用 BFS 或者 DFS,可行性由分类... 图像分割可以将图像中的每个像素分配到不同的类别或者对象上,形成来看就是把一张图像分割成各类有意义区域,这种技术通常被用于图像识别、场景理解、医学图像处理等多个应用场景,具有广泛的实际应用价值。图像分割...

(最全指南)通过火山引擎云服务器搭建幻兽帕鲁(Palworld)服务器

强烈建议密码中包含大小写字母、符号以及数字。 - **操作系统**: - 推荐使用**Ubuntu 22.04**,可以通过脚本极速完成搭建。 - 如果想使用Windows操作系统,请选择**Windows 2022 数据中心版**,暂仅支持... 3. 在左侧目录树选择“实例与镜像 > 实例”,通过实例ID搜索查找你购买的实例。 记住云服务器挂载的公网IP地址,搭建Palworld服务器后,访问这个地址就可以玩了。 ## 第二步、配置安全组购买成功后,要改下这个实例的...

保姆级指南!通过火山引擎云服务器搭建雾锁王国服务器

3. 设置密码:配置登录云服务器的密码,**建议密码中包含大小写字母、符号以及数字**。 4. 购买时长:选择需要购买云服务器的时长。 ![picture.image](https://p6-volc-community-sign.byteimg.com/t... 通过实例ID搜索查找你购买的实例。 ![picture.image](https://p6-volc-community-sign.byteimg.com/tos-cn-i-tlddhu82om/b7e9de022ceb4ee5b1e66c0017a8140a~tplv-tlddhu82om-image.image?=&rk3s=8031ce6d...

特惠活动

热门爆款云服务器

100%性能独享,更高内存性能更佳,学习测试、web前端、企业应用首选,每日花费低至0.55元
60.00/1212.00/年
立即购买

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

小精灵不区分大小写搜索-优选内容

新功能发布记录
2024-04-26 全部 应用参数模板 优化实例列表搜索功能 优化实例列表搜索功能,支持模糊搜索和智能匹配,不需手动选择搜索范围。 2024-04-26 全部 搜索实例 支持展示数据备份和日志备份的空间使用情况 在实例信息页,展... 以在不同场景下轻松区分。 2023-05-22 全部 创建数据库创建与管理账号 支持下载 Binlog 备份文件 支持下载 Binlog 备份文件,用于本地备份或恢复数据库。 2023-05-22 全部 下载 Binlog 备份 2023 年 04 月功能名...
管理自定义插件
搜索服务支持使用自定义插件,您可以自主上传、安装、卸载、删除自定义插件。 背景信息您在准备自定义插件包时,请先了解插件描述文件和插件安全文件的相关要求。 插件描述文件(plugin-descriptor.properties)在pl... (包括但不限于)监听或发起网络请求。 注意事项在实例上安装自定义插件,自定义插件本身可能会影响实例的稳定性,请务必保证自定义插件的可用性和安全性。 文件后缀名必须是.zip。文件名只能包含大小写字母、数字、短...
创建实例
在云搜索服务控制台,支持 ES 和 OpenSearch 两种实例。本文为您介绍创建实例的操作步骤。 注意事项在创建云搜索服务实例之前,您需要了解以下注意事项: 生产环境的实例禁止使用1核4G规格的节点:1 核 4GiB 规格的节点... 可以更方便的识别和管理实例。实例最多支持添加 20 个标签。标签为键值对样式,设置时注意以下事项: 只支持大小写字母、数字、中文和特殊字符.:/=+-_@,键值大小写敏感。 Key 不允许以volc:、Volc:、vOlc:、volc:......
创建实例
本文介绍您初次使用云搜索服务前的准备工作及创建实例的操作步骤。 注意事项在创建云搜索服务实例之前,您需要了解以下注意事项: 生产环境的实例禁止使用1核4G规格的节点:1 核 4GiB 规格的节点适合测试场景。生产环... 可以更方便的识别和管理实例。实例最多支持添加 20 个标签。标签为键值对样式,设置时注意以下事项: 只支持大小写字母、数字、中文和特殊字符.:/=+-_@,键值大小写敏感。 Key 不允许以volc:、Volc:、vOlc:、volc:......

小精灵不区分大小写搜索-相关内容

标签管理

对应 Kubernetes 中的 Lable,是附加到 Kubernetes 对象的键(key)值(value)对,用于从不同维度对具有相同特征的集群进行分类、搜索和聚合,能够灵活管理集群。本文为您介绍外部注册集群的标签管理。 使用限制注册集群的标签管理与成员集群的标签管理独立,请注意区分使用。 单个资源最多可以添加 50 个标签。 单个资源中不允许添加重复标签,即标签键和标签值完全相同的标签。 操作步骤登录 分布式云原生控制台。 在左侧导航栏选择 容...

CreateCluster

需保证不同请求之间唯一。ClientToken 对大小写敏感,且最大值不超过 64 个 ASCII 字符。 Name String 是 TestCluster 集群名称。 同一个地域下,名称必须唯一。 支持大小写英文字母、汉字、数字、短划线(-),长度... 用于从不同维度对具有相同特征的集群进行分类、搜索和聚合,能够灵活管理集群。 Tags 中各个 Key 不可重复。 资源已有相同 Tags.Key 的情况下,重复绑定 Tags.Key 不会报错,会更新为最新的 Tags.Value。 单个资源最多...

字符函数

不带分隔符。 concatAssumeInjective(s1, s2, …)与concat相同,区别在于,你需要保证concat(s1, s2, s3) -> s4是单射的,它将用于GROUP BY的优化。 substring(s,offset,length),mid(s,offset,length),substr(s,offse... 这个实现与re2::RE2::QuoteMeta略有不同。它以\0 转义零字节,而不是\x00,并且只转义必需的字符。 有关详细信息,请参阅链接:RE2 下列所有函数在默认的情况下区分大小写。对于不区分大小写搜索,存在单独的变体。 ...

热门爆款云服务器

100%性能独享,更高内存性能更佳,学习测试、web前端、企业应用首选,每日花费低至0.55元
60.00/1212.00/年
立即购买

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

标签管理

概述随着业务规模的扩增,您使用的云资源实例的种类和数量也逐渐增多。当您拥有大量云资源实例时,您可通过为不同种类、不同用途的云资源添加不同标签的方式,对云资源实例进行标记和分类,以便后续快速查找具有目标特... 大小写形式的用户标签,标签设计原则请参见标签设计原则。 标签使用说明单次操作最多可添加20个标签,单个实例最多可添加50个标签。 标签由标签键(Key)和标签值(Value)组成,设置标签键(Key)、标签值(Value)时需区分英...

权限管理

默认添加默认子账号角色且不支持删除。 (可选)在用户管理页面,您还可以进行以下操作。根据用户昵称、邮箱或手机号,筛选指定用户。支持模糊搜索。说明 搜索用户时英文字母不区分大小写。 单击操作列下的编辑,在编辑用户对话框中按需修改用户昵称、所属组织和所属角色。说明 当用户类型为飞书成员时,不支持修改用户昵称。 单击操作列下的重设密码,更新指定用户登录控制台的密码。说明 仅通过邮箱添加的用户,支持通过该方式更...

标签管理

您可通过为不同种类、不同用途的云资源添加不同标签的方式,对云资源实例进行标记和分类,以便后续快速查找具有目标特性的云资源实例。本文为您介绍如何为VPN网关实例添加标签、通过标签搜索VPN网关实例和删除VPN网关... 时需区分英文大小写,标签值(Value)可为空。 同一VPN网关多个标签的标签键(Key)不可重复,且每个标签键(Key)只能存在一个标签值(Value)。 编辑标签登录VPN网关控制台。 在顶部导航栏,选择目标资源所属项目和地域。 ...

标签管理

概述随着业务规模的扩增,您使用的云资源实例的种类和数量也逐渐增多。当您拥有大量云资源实例时,您可通过为不同种类、不同用途的云资源添加不同标签的方式,对云资源实例进行标记和分类,以便后续快速查找具有目标特... 不能添加以volc:或sys:开头包括任意大小写形式的用户标签。 标签设计原则请参见标签设计原则。 标签使用说明标签由标签键(Key)和标签值(Value)组成,设置标签键(Key)、标签值(Value)时需区分英文大小写,标签值(Valu...

配置索引

区分大小写。 启用:查询时区分大小写。例如对于包含 error 的日志,只能使用 error 关键词进行查询,通过 ERROR 查询不到该日志。 未启用:查询时不区分大小写。例如对于包含 error 的日志,通过 error 或 ERROR 均可以查询到该日志。 启用包含中文 检索时,是否区分中英文。 启用:如果日志中包含中文字符,则根据常见的中文语法进行所有内容的分词。此时不支持自定义分词符。 未启用:根据启用分词符的设置决定分词的方式,即不分词,或...

配置索引

区分大小写。 启用:查询时区分大小写。例如对于包含 error 的日志,只能使用 error 关键词进行查询,通过 ERROR 查询不到该日志。 未启用:查询时不区分大小写。例如对于包含 error 的日志,通过 error 或 ERROR 均可以查询到该日志。 启用包含中文 检索时,是否区分中英文。 启用:如果日志中包含中文字符,则根据常见的中文语法进行所有内容的分词。此时不支持自定义分词符。 未启用:根据启用分词符的设置决定分词的方式,即不分词,或...

特惠活动

热门爆款云服务器

100%性能独享,更高内存性能更佳,学习测试、web前端、企业应用首选,每日花费低至0.55元
60.00/1212.00/年
立即购买

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

产品体验

体验中心

云服务器特惠

云服务器
云服务器ECS新人特惠
立即抢购

白皮书

一图详解大模型
浓缩大模型架构,厘清生产和应用链路关系
立即获取

最新活动

爆款1核2G共享型服务器

首年60元,每月仅需5元,限量秒杀
立即抢购

火山引擎增长体验专区

丰富能力激励企业快速增长
查看详情

数据智能VeDI

易用的高性能大数据产品家族
了解详情

一键开启云上增长新空间

立即咨询